watermark.vim 5.1 KB

123456789101112131415161718192021222324252627282930313233343536373839404142434445464748495051525354555657585960616263646566676869707172737475767778798081828384858687888990919293949596979899100101102103104105106107108109110111112113114115116117118119120121122123124125126127128129130131132133134135136137138139140141142143144145146147148149150151152153154155156157158159160161162163164165166167168169170171172173174
  1. " Vim color file
  2. " watermark v1.0b
  3. " http://www.vim.org/scripts/script.php?script_id=1454
  4. "
  5. " Maintainer: Shawn Axsom <axs221@gmail.com>
  6. "
  7. " * Place :colo watermark in your VimRC/GVimRC file
  8. " * GvimRC if using GUI any
  9. "
  10. " - Thanks to Desert and OceanDeep for their color scheme
  11. " file layouts
  12. " - Thanks to Raimon Grau for his feedback
  13. set background=dark
  14. if version > 580
  15. " no guarantees for version 5.8 and below, but this makes it stop
  16. " complaining
  17. hi clear
  18. if exists("syntax_on")
  19. syntax reset
  20. endif
  21. endif
  22. let g:colors_name="watermark"
  23. hi Normal guifg=#8b9aaa guibg=#1a202a "1a1823
  24. hi NonText guifg=#382920 guibg=bg
  25. hi Folded guibg=#222038 guifg=#BBDDCC
  26. hi FoldColumn guibg=black guifg=#dbcaa5
  27. hi LineNr guibg=black guifg=#8095d5
  28. hi StatusLine guibg=grey guifg=#203ad5 gui=none
  29. hi StatusLineNC guibg=grey guifg=#1b2058 gui=none
  30. hi VertSplit guibg=#22253d guifg=#223355 gui=none
  31. hi tablinesel guibg=#515a71 guifg=#50aae5 gui=none
  32. hi tabline guibg=#4d4d5f guifg=#5b7098 gui=none
  33. hi tablinefill guibg=#2d2d3f guifg=#aaaaaa gui=none
  34. " syntax highlighting """"""""""""""""""""""""""""""""""""""""
  35. "set comments to grey on non-Windows OS's to make sure
  36. "it is readable
  37. if &term == "builtin_gui" || &term == "win32"
  38. hi Comment guifg=#369960 guibg=bg
  39. else
  40. hi Comment guifg=#559988 guibg=bg
  41. endif
  42. """"""""""""""""""""""""""""""""""""""""""""""""""""""
  43. hi Title guifg=#6d806a gui=none
  44. hi Underlined guifg=#5b759a gui=none
  45. hi Statement guifg=#cac0c0 gui=none
  46. hi Type guifg=#6ac0ba gui=none
  47. hi Constant guifg=#70a0de
  48. hi Number guifg=#1da5da
  49. hi PreProc guifg=#c0a0b0
  50. hi Special guifg=#50a0b0
  51. hi Ignore guifg=grey40
  52. hi Todo guifg=orangered guibg=yellow2
  53. hi Error guibg=#f06070
  54. hi Function guifg=#a090a0 guibg=bg gui=None
  55. hi Identifier guifg=#a090b0
  56. highlight Exception gui=none guifg=#aaa4a0 guibg=bg
  57. """""this section borrowed from OceanDeep/Midnight"""""
  58. highlight Conditional gui=None guifg=#c08ac0 guibg=bg
  59. highlight Repeat gui=None guifg=#c07ac0 guibg=bg
  60. "hi Label gui=None guifg=LightGreen guibg=bg
  61. highlight Operator gui=None guifg=#aa9a45 guibg=bg
  62. highlight Keyword gui=bold guifg=grey guibg=bg
  63. """""""""""""""""""""""""""""""""""""""""""""""""""""""
  64. "end syntax highlighting """""""""""""""""""""""""""""""""""""
  65. " highlight groups
  66. "hi CursorIM
  67. hi Directory guifg=#bbd0df
  68. "hi DiffAdd
  69. "hi DiffChange
  70. "hi DiffDelete
  71. "hi DiffText
  72. hi ErrorMsg guibg=#ff4545
  73. hi Cursor guibg=#cad5c0 guifg=#05293d
  74. hi Search guibg=#808373 guifg=#3a4520
  75. hi IncSearch guifg=#babeaa guibg=#3a4520
  76. hi ModeMsg guifg=#00AACC
  77. hi MoreMsg guifg=SeaGreen
  78. hi Question guifg=#AABBCC
  79. hi SpecialKey guifg=#90dcb0
  80. hi Visual guifg=black guibg=#43D5FF
  81. hi VisualNOS guifg=#201a30 guibg=#a3a5FF
  82. hi WarningMsg guifg=salmon
  83. "hi WildMenu
  84. "hi Menu
  85. "hi Scrollbar guibg=grey30 guifg=tan
  86. "hi Tooltip
  87. " new Vim 7.0 items
  88. hi Pmenu guibg=#3a6595 guifg=#9aadd5
  89. hi PmenuSel guibg=#4a85ba guifg=#b0d0f0
  90. " color terminal definitions
  91. hi Normal ctermfg=grey
  92. hi Number ctermfg=blue
  93. highlight Operator ctermfg=yellow
  94. highlight Conditional ctermfg=darkred
  95. highlight Repeat ctermfg=darkred
  96. hi Exception ctermfg=red
  97. hi function ctermfg=darkyellow
  98. hi SpecialKey ctermfg=darkgreen
  99. hi NonText cterm=bold ctermfg=darkgrey
  100. hi Directory ctermfg=darkcyan
  101. hi ErrorMsg cterm=bold ctermfg=7 ctermbg=1
  102. hi IncSearch ctermfg=yellow ctermbg=darkyellow cterm=NONE
  103. hi Search ctermfg=black ctermbg=darkyellow cterm=NONE
  104. hi MoreMsg ctermfg=darkgreen
  105. hi ModeMsg cterm=NONE ctermfg=brown
  106. hi LineNr ctermfg=darkcyan ctermbg=NONE
  107. hi Question ctermfg=green
  108. hi StatusLine ctermfg=blue ctermbg=grey cterm=NONE
  109. hi StatusLineNC ctermfg=black ctermbg=grey cterm=NONE
  110. hi VertSplit ctermfg=black ctermbg=grey cterm=NONE
  111. hi Title ctermfg=Yellow cterm=NONE
  112. hi Visual ctermbg=darkcyan ctermfg=black cterm=NONE
  113. hi VisualNOS ctermbg=darkcyan ctermfg=black cterm=NONE
  114. hi WarningMsg ctermfg=1
  115. hi WildMenu ctermfg=0 ctermbg=3
  116. hi Folded ctermfg=darkgreen ctermbg=NONE cterm=NONE
  117. hi FoldColumn ctermfg=green ctermbg=black
  118. hi DiffAdd ctermbg=4
  119. hi DiffChange ctermbg=5
  120. hi DiffDelete cterm=bold ctermfg=4 ctermbg=6
  121. hi DiffText cterm=bold ctermbg=1
  122. hi identifier ctermfg=darkmagenta
  123. "set comments to grey on non-Windows OS's to make sure
  124. "it is readable
  125. if &term == "builtin_gui" || &term == "win32"
  126. hi Comment ctermfg=darkgrey ctermbg=darkblue
  127. hi IncSearch ctermfg=black ctermbg=grey cterm=NONE
  128. hi Search ctermfg=black ctermbg=darkgrey cterm=NONE
  129. else
  130. hi Comment ctermfg=grey ctermbg=darkblue
  131. hi IncSearch ctermfg=yellow ctermbg=darkyellow cterm=NONE
  132. hi Search ctermfg=black ctermbg=darkyellow cterm=NONE
  133. endif
  134. """"""""""""""""""""""""""""""""""""""""""""""""""""""
  135. hi Constant ctermfg=blue
  136. hi Special ctermfg=darkmagenta
  137. hi Statement ctermfg=red
  138. hi PreProc ctermfg=magenta
  139. hi Type ctermfg=darkblue " ctermbg=darkblue
  140. hi Underlined ctermfg=yellow cterm=NONE
  141. hi Ignore cterm=bold ctermfg=7
  142. hi Ignore ctermfg=darkgrey
  143. hi Error cterm=bold ctermfg=7 ctermbg=1
  144. " new Vim 7.0 items
  145. hi Pmenu ctermbg=darkblue ctermfg=lightgrey
  146. hi PmenuSel ctermbg=lightblue ctermfg=white
  147. "vim: sw=4